6 Steps to Writing Content That Converts

ShareTweet
Subscribe

It is a fact that content marketing is one of the cornerstones of a well-rounded digital marketing strategy. The problem is brands and marketers have deluged the Internet with tons of content. Therefore, your business must write compelling content that cuts through the clutter—content that converts.

The following are six steps that will help you write content that converts your audience into loyal followers and customers.

1. Put Yourself in the Buyer’s Shoes

Everything begins with what the buyer wants, needs, dreams of, prejudices, challenges, and concerns. Put yourself in their shoes to know what they are seeking and need.

2. You Are the Expert

The content you publish must be within your understanding and expertise. In other words, don’t write about what you don’t know. Offer content on the subjects that you understand better than anyone else, including your prospect, which will help them know their options and help them make a decision.

3. Study, Prepare, and Plan

Don’t make the mistake of writing whatever comes into your head at the last moment. The content you create must reflect your brand’s overall mission and have a purpose. The lack of a clear strategy will lead to a random blog or video channel and an inability to create content that converts your readers.

Create a content strategy centered on your brand: what is it that makes your company, product, or service unique? What is the most exciting way you can get this information across to your targeted demographic? What would grab their attention? Put yourself in their shoes ( as in step 1), and come up with topics, images, ideas that will be innovative, educational, or informational and extremely useful to your demographic.

Next, create an editorial calendar that lays out your ideas in a chronological or themed fashion. For example, if I want to teach my followers about email marketing, I can develop a series of blog posts or videos that show how to set up a drip email marketing campaign from the landing page to the drip email series.

4. Post Regularly

One blog post a month isn’t going to cut it. Millions of social media users per day blast out Twitter streams, Facebook newsfeeds, and YouTube videos. Twitter users send out 9,100 tweets per second! On WordPress alone, 2.75 million posts are published each day.

To compete with the massive amounts of content available to readers, you must publish regularly and promote your content after publishing.

Publish new blog posts at least two to four times per month. Get greater reach by creating short videos that cover your blog posts’ main points and sharing them on all your social media and video channels. Evergreen content — content that does not go out of date– can be re-shared continually.

5. Care About What You Create

If you don’t give two cents about what you write or design, no one else will. If you put blood, sweat, and tears into a project, and it’s valuable, with the right amount of exposure (No. 4), other people will care—and share.

6. Get Off the Couch

The four-hour workweek is not real. If you do not prioritize and sit down and do the work, you won’t get anywhere.

So get off the couch and start thinking about how you’re going to produce and promote high-grade content for your business. Or start searching for someone to do it for you if you don’t have the time because you are engaged in running your business.

In Summary

Writing content that converts takes intensive work, but it will pay off by creating an authoritative brand presence, generating ongoing traffic to your site, and converting your audience into loyal followers and customers.
